  • Patent number: 4976909
    Abstract: A tissue fastening device comprising (a) a fastener member having a pair of legs extending from the same side of a connecting cross piece, said fastener member adapted to be placed on one side of the tissue to be joined with the legs penetrating the tissue, said fastener member being an oriented crystalline polymeric material, whereby the fastener member has sufficient inherent strength and stiffness so said legs can penetrate the tissue to be fastened, and (b) a receiver member to secure said fastener member in place. The fastener member is formed by forming an oriented polymeric filament into the configuration of the fastener member, and annealing the filament while in such configuration while it is being restrained so as to prevent shrinkage.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: February 9, 1987
    Date of Patent: December 11, 1990
    Assignee: Ethicon, Inc.
    Inventors: Glen C. Dorband, Alfred Liland, Edgar Menezes, Peter Steinheuser, Nicholas M. Popadiuk, Stephen J. Failla

  • Patent number: 4620542
    Abstract: Sterile surgical monofilament sutures are disclosed. The sutures are made from ethylene-propylene copolymers, and have improved compliance, compared with polypropylene homopolymer sutures.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: September 21, 1984
    Date of Patent: November 4, 1986
    Assignee: Ethicon, Inc.
    Inventors: Edgar Menezes, Peter Steinheuser
  • Patent number: 4564013
    Abstract: Surgical filaments are made from a copolymer of vinylidene fluoride and hexafluoropropylene.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: May 24, 1984
    Date of Patent: January 14, 1986
    Assignee: Ethicon, Inc.
    Inventors: Robert Lilenfeld, Nicholas M. Popadiuk, Peter Steinheuser, Edgar Menezes
